Transaction 6d896f4df88c2c84607bb61ae1e246365845498fd1c168586e38c17c11e26ead
1 Input
1 Output
-
6d896f4df88c2c84607bb61ae1e246365845498fd1c168586e38c17c11e26ead:0
- value
- 64248805
- script pubkey
- OP_0 OP_PUSHBYTES_20 ec30323160eca97ca2088f48019eac7f3c724fc5
- address
- ltc1qascryvtqaj5hegsg3ayqr84v0u78yn79dz02p0